Transaction 874b24dc65f50ca5193382b0a7e5b5443dd5712c1ef31f9dbe71bdb280f6b9bc
1 Input
1 Output
-
874b24dc65f50ca5193382b0a7e5b5443dd5712c1ef31f9dbe71bdb280f6b9bc:0
- value
- 1509346
- script pubkey
- OP_0 OP_PUSHBYTES_20 e50156c9a8e6b52c64890d93534b87505836c00b
- address
- bc1qu5q4djdgu66jceyfpkf4xju82pvrdsqt8h0sm3